Meaning of "Foote"

Old Norse spelled "Fotr" meaning foot of a mountain or hill, referring to a family or clan that lived at the foot of the mountain or hil. Surnames did not exist at that time for Scandinavians. When migrated to Anglo-land "England" it was spelled Foote in Old English. The E is silent. It is spelled and pronounced as an Old English word. It is not a French name, which some assume it was pronounced Foo-Tay, this is incorrect.
